Overview
- Jammu and Kashmir Police arrested Faisal Ahmad Sheikh at a Kupwara checkpoint on May 26, recovering a heroin-like substance under FIR No. 149/2025 of the NDPS Act.
- Punjab Police’s Counter Intelligence unit in Amritsar dismantled a Canada-linked narcotics syndicate, seizing 2.5 kg of heroin, ₹42 lakh in cash and arresting three operatives including Ajaypal and Hardeep Singh.
- Mizoram Excise and Narcotics Department, aided by the Young Mizo Association’s anti-drugs squad, seized 2 kg of heroin and 9.8 kg of methamphetamine tablets worth ₹4 crore, detaining two suspects near Aizawl.
- Assam Police in Sribhumi district arrested three peddlers and confiscated 324 g of heroin valued at ₹2 crore as part of intensified anti-narcotics operations.
- Since late May, coordinated raids across Assam, Punjab, J&K and Mizoram have intercepted consignments valued at crores of rupees, exposing transnational smuggling routes and terror-financing hawala networks.
